对象存储oss资源包怎么用啊视频,实操教程深入解析,对象存储OSS资源包的全面使用指南
- 综合资讯
- 2024-11-12 22:48:39
- 2

对象存储OSS资源包使用教程视频深入解析,全面介绍OSS资源包操作方法,助您快速掌握OSS资源包的全面使用技巧。...
对象存储oss资源包使用教程视频深入解析,全面介绍OSS资源包操作方法,助您快速掌握OSS资源包的全面使用技巧。
随着互联网的快速发展,数据量呈爆炸式增长,传统的本地存储方式已无法满足需求,对象存储OSS作为一种新兴的云存储服务,因其海量存储、高效访问、灵活扩展等优势,已成为各大企业数据存储的首选,本文将为您详细介绍对象存储OSS资源包的使用方法,助您轻松上手。
什么是对象存储OSS?
对象存储OSS(Object Storage Service)是一种基于云的存储服务,它将数据存储在分布式存储系统中,以对象的形式进行管理,每个对象由唯一标识符(ID)、元数据和实际数据组成,OSS支持多种数据类型,如图片、视频、文档等,适用于各类场景。
对象存储OSS资源包的组成
1、控制台:通过控制台可以管理OSS资源,包括创建存储空间、上传下载文件、设置权限等。
2、SDK:提供多种编程语言的SDK,方便开发者进行程序开发。
3、API:提供丰富的API接口,支持多种编程语言调用。
4、工具:提供多种工具,如ossutil、ossbrowser等,方便用户进行文件上传下载、批量操作等。
对象存储OSS资源包的使用步骤
1、注册阿里云账号
您需要在阿里云官网注册账号并登录。
2、创建存储空间
登录控制台后,进入对象存储OSS管理页面,点击“创建存储空间”按钮,填写存储空间名称、地域等信息,点击“确定”创建存储空间。
3、上传文件
在创建好的存储空间中,点击“上传文件”按钮,选择本地文件上传,您也可以使用ossutil工具进行批量上传。
4、下载文件
在存储空间中找到需要下载的文件,点击“下载”按钮即可。
5、设置权限
在存储空间中,您可以设置访问权限,包括公开访问、私有访问等。
6、跨域资源共享(CORS)
如果您需要将OSS中的资源提供给第三方网站访问,可以设置CORS策略。
7、使用SDK开发应用
您可以使用OSS SDK进行程序开发,实现文件上传下载、批量操作等功能。
8、使用API进行开发
如果您需要更灵活的调用方式,可以使用OSS API进行开发。
对象存储OSS资源包为用户提供了一种便捷、高效的云存储解决方案,通过本文的详细介绍,相信您已经掌握了对象存储OSS资源包的使用方法,在实际应用中,您可以根据自己的需求,灵活运用OSS资源包提供的各项功能,实现数据存储、访问、管理等功能。
以下为详细的使用步骤和示例代码:
1、创建存储空间
// Java SDK 示例 String endpoint = "oss-cn-hangzhou.aliyuncs.com"; // 地域 String accessKeyId = "your_accessKeyId"; String accessKeySecret = "your_accessKeySecret"; String bucketName = "your_bucketName"; OSS ossClient = new OSSClientBuilder().build(endpoint, accessKeyId, accessKeySecret); ossClient.createBucket(bucketName); ossClient.shutdown();
2、上传文件
// Java SDK 示例 String objectName = "example.txt"; String filePath = "/path/to/example.txt"; OSS ossClient = new OSSClientBuilder().build(endpoint, accessKeyId, accessKeySecret); ossClient.putObject(bucketName, objectName, new File(filePath)); ossClient.shutdown();
3、下载文件
// Java SDK 示例 String objectName = "example.txt"; String localFilePath = "/path/to/example.txt"; OSS ossClient = new OSSClientBuilder().build(endpoint, accessKeyId, accessKeySecret); OSSObject ossObject = ossClient.getObject(bucketName, objectName); InputStream inputStream = ossObject.getObjectContent(); FileOutputStream outputStream = new FileOutputStream(localFilePath); byte[] buffer = new byte[1024]; int len; while ((len = inputStream.read(buffer)) > 0) { outputStream.write(buffer, 0, len); } outputStream.close(); inputStream.close(); ossClient.shutdown();
通过以上示例代码,您可以轻松实现对象存储OSS资源包的基本操作,在实际应用中,您可以根据自己的需求进行扩展和优化,祝您使用愉快!
本文链接:https://www.zhitaoyun.cn/787813.html
发表评论